LESSON PLAN: MOOCs – The case of Coursera

Students will discuss implications and uses of massive open online courses (MOOCs), from different perspectives. Case studies: Coursera & the TED talk by Daphne Koller....

LESSON PLAN: Beauty and Body Image (50 min)

Students to examine beauty representations in the media & discuss body image issues for boys/men & girls/women. Case studies: ‘Dove Campaign for Real Beauty’, ad by London Weight Management (Singapore version). Includes additional...

LESSON PLAN: Gender Representations in TV and Film (50 min)

Students to discuss how gender is often represented in TV and film – some problematic stereotypes as well as improvements. Case studies: Disney, Singaporean movie “Being Human” (by Jack Neo), the Bechdel Test (optional)....
